I went to absolute cosmetics in Nedlands and had my session with Abi who was amazing and so caring throughout the whole experience. I had 4 applicators, 2 lower abdomen and 2 flanks. All in all no pain! The suction did not hurt one bit. The cooling sensation just felt like an ice pack that was really cold and had that burning sensation on your skin, but after about 10 mins I went numb and couldn't feel a thing, was honestly a walk in the park.
Taking the applicator off was fine , but the massage was slightly uncomfortable as I had expected from reading other reviews. I was quite ticklish in some areas and other areas were tender and I felt a little bit light headed, but it was a very short massage and is an important part of the process and has to be done. I would say the only "pain" I felt was after the massage when all the blood was rushing back to the surface it was a very intense ache, I would just hold the towel against the area until it subsided which was about 5 minutes. Abi did give me a panadeine after my first one, but it goes away, just have to stick it out for a few minutes.
It is my first night, it is very swollen and quite tender to touch and bend down. I couldn't have my seatbelt touching it in the car on the way home, or my shorts resting on my lower abdom. I haven't had any more pain killers, just chilling on the couch and that's it, very cruisy! I have put high-waisted gym tights on for a bit of compression to help with the swelling which is also comforting.

So far so good, still quite swollen and tender. My lower belly is sore to bend down and touch, and sore when it jiggles. I've been wearing my Spanx all day which has really been helping.
I have kind of been able to work out. Day 2 I tried a small arm workout literally about 10 mins because I didn't want to move my belly around too much so did some exercises at home. Day 3 I also tried to take the dog for a walk but it was jiggling around to much and was quite sore, I think my pants were pressing on it to much as well. So again walked for about 15 mins.
See what today is like, from what I've read day 4-7 is the worst because the nerves should start waking up now.
I've just put up a comparison photo of before and day 4 - just swollen and some bruising on my flanks. I barely have any tenderness in my flanks, everything is in my lower belly.

Everything is back to normal, swelling has gone down, bruises have faded, no longer tender or sore to bend over. The hardness has gone in my lower and it's back to it's soft jiggly self, and I can wear pants that sit comfortably on the area. Before it was pretty sore to have anything touching it, and also no longer wearing spanx :).

The last few days around the 4th and 5th day the nerve endings were waking up but I didn't experience any pain, more like tingling or pins and needles as others described. I wold just rub the area with my hand or apply a slight bit of pressure and was fine and would last only a couple of seconds and happened a number of times throughout the day, more so on the right side as well I noticed. I'm thinking possibly I experienced less pain because the machines have since been updated, the suction cups are not as deep and only had to have each applicator on for 35 mins as opposed to the old ones which were an hour. But everyone is different and they're bodies react differently. I also had quite a few headaches, but not sure if related to coolsculpting.

Only a slight bit of itching really at the moment but nothing unbearable. From here on in will just post weekly photo updates.
